Output 93625905b1cb5849389074461336f929fde8cccf8f9cde2f6a33d3ada7e0bf8e:24

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 60e121670517d4f51c32c2cdc54f6e0a821f5d81d7144745e943bfea524ed5fb
address
bc1pvrsjzec9zl2028pjctxu2nmwp2pp7hvp6u2yw30fgwl755jw6has4j3ygt
transaction
93625905b1cb5849389074461336f929fde8cccf8f9cde2f6a33d3ada7e0bf8e
spent
true